CSIR-Central Institute of Medicinal and Aromatic Plants (CSIR-CIMAP) is a premier multidisciplinary research institute of Council of Scientific and Industrial Research (CSIR), India with its major focus on exploiting the potential of medicinal and aromatic plants (MAPs) by cultivation, bioprospection, chemical characterization, extraction, and formulation of bioactive phytomolecules.
